When developing prison-related content for RedM, you might need to programmatically apply prisoner outfits to peds. This snippet provides a simple function to dress any ped in a prisoner outfit, with automatic gender detection and appropriate clothing selection.
Here's the complete function for applying prisoner outfits:
function ApplyPrisionerOutift(ped)
-- Remove existing clothing components
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x3F7F3587,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x49C89D9B,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x4A73515C,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x514ADCEA,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x5FC29285,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x79D7DF96,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x7A96FACA,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x877A2CF7,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x9925C067,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x485EE834,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x18729F39,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x3107499B,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x3C1A74CD,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x3F1F01E5,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x9B2C8B89,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0xA6D134C6,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0xE06D30CE,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x662AC34,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0xAF14310B,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x72E6EF74,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0xEABE0032,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0x2026C46D,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0xB6B6122D,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xDF631E4BCE1B1FC4, ped, 0xB9E2FA01, true, true, true)
-- Apply gender-specific prisoner outfits
if IsPedMale(ped) then
-- Male prisoner outfit components
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xD3A7B003ED343FD9, ped, 0x5BA76CCF,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xD3A7B003ED343FD9, ped, 0x216612F0,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xD3A7B003ED343FD9, ped, 0x1CCEE58D, true, true, true)
else
-- Female prisoner outfit components
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xD3A7B003ED343FD9, ped, 0x6AB27695,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xD3A7B003ED343FD9, ped, 0x75BC0CF5, true, true, true)
Citizen.InvokeNative(0xD3A7B003ED343FD9, ped, 0x14683CDF, true, true, true)
end

-- Apply to player ped
local playerPed = PlayerPedId()
ApplyPrisionerOutift(playerPed)
-- Or apply to any other ped
local somePed = GetRandomPedAtCoord(x, y, z, range, range, range, 26)
